Article 21 of the Indian constitution provides protection of Life and Personal Liberty.

  • No person shall be deprived of his life or personal liberty except according to a procedure established by law

  • Article 21 can only be claimed when a person is deprived of his “life” or “personal liberty” by the “State” as defined in Article 12 of Indian constitution.
  • Violation of the right by private individuals is not within the preview of Article 21.
